Current UAS control systems fail to scale beyond small fleets, lack interoperability with existing tactical systems, and provide no enforceable governance over autonomous operations.
Prop Culture UAS delivers a production-ready platform capable of managing 1,000+ vehicles per node, integrating directly into existing operational ecosystems while enforcing deterministic control and full mission accountability.
Before autonomous execution proceeds, the engine evaluates altitude constraints, geofence boundaries, regulatory airspace conditions, and structured rule sets. Outputs are normalized and ordered to produce reproducible results across identical inputs.
Each validation event produces ordered rule logs, timestamp normalization, rule version capture, and cryptographic output hashes. Replay outputs are reproducible across identical system states — creating audit-grade traceability suitable for regulators, insurers, and institutional review.
Designed to support FAA operational transparency, EASA alignment, insurer underwriting analysis, and public safety review.
The platform leverages a distributed architecture built on FastAPI, Redis, and gRPC, enabling horizontal scaling across worker nodes while maintaining synchronized fleet control.
